Forsaken World PH Interview

Written by Chad

July 4, 2011

 

Cubinet Philippines has concluded the Close Beta Test for their newest MMORPG Forsaken World. While they are preparing for the launch of the Open Beta Test, we managed to have a chat with Brand Manager Kail Fajardo to talk about Forsaken World and its upcoming plans for the game.

Can you tell us more about Forsaken World?
Kail Fajardo: Forsaken World is a 3D MMORPG developed by Perfect World Beijing.
It’s set in the land of Eyrda, where the great wars left the gods trapped; unable to reach Eyrda’s residents. The five races of Eyrda, Humans, Elves, Dwarves, Myrmidon and Kindred must now deal with the aftermath of the great wars and the upcoming threat of the Storm Legion.

So what makes this game different from the other MMORPGS?
Kail: Personally speaking, this is the first MMORPG that features a vampire class so openly. It also offers features you usually see from pay to play games. My favorite being the dungeon registration system where you
won’t need to wait in front of a dungeon entrance and look for party members in order to get in an instance and finish your quests.

I’ve heard that FW is designed more for the western players or thos who enjoy playing World of Warcraft, will this game be able to attract the Pinoy gamers?
Kail: So far, we’ve had lots of positive feedback regarding the game’s genre; the game is well accepted amongst Filipino gamers.

Since the Close Beta Test is finally over, what are your plans for your FW players for this upcoming Open Beta Test?
Kail: Eversince CBT started, we’ve received lots of player feedback. We’ve lined up what to prioritize and our priority right now is improving the network connection between the player and the server.

Are there any changes to the game in the upcoming Open Beta Test?
Kail: Yes. In fact, the level cap will be raised to 59, three new maps will be opened to public: Lunar Silva (Level 40+), Bleak Woods (Level 50+) and Hazy Lands (Level 50+), new monsters, dungeons and daily events. The item mall will also be open when OBT comes.

With more and more MMORPS being released in the Philippines, do you think FW will be able to grabe the Pinoy gamer’s attention?
Kail: Of course. Forsaken World PH offers solid gameplay and depth, rich graphics and lots of game lore to read. Forsaken World can also run on a wide range of system specs (depening on the ghraphics settings). A lot of people will find a lot to like in this game.

Are there anything you would like to say to your loyal FW gamers?
Kail: First of all, we’d like to thank our players. Please know that we’re always working to provide you with the best gaming experience possible. We’re thankful for your feedback and encourage more of your feedback so
we know what our community thinks and how we can further improve Forsaken World PH for you.
